    Time not synchronizing


    Synchronizing with internet time server stopped working a few weeks ago in Windows 10. Doesn't matter the time server. I already set the w32time service to Automatic, started and unregistered and re-registered it, ran SFC, and everything else I see in the forums to try. I still get that "An error occurred while Windows was synchronizing with..." sometimes saying "peer unresolved." What else can I try?

    Windows fails to synchronize with internet time - it times out

    Hi,

    You might have a different Date and Time configuration that's why your Windows fails to synchronize with
    Internet Time. To have this checked, try to change the server in your Internet Time Settings by following the steps below:

    • Go to Control Panel > Date and Time.
    • Click on the Internet Time tab: then, click on Change settings.
    • Try to change or choose the Server, tick on the Update now, and click on
      OK.
